Our first contender is the deep ruby red, Reserve 2024 Coonawarra Cabernet Sauvignon currently holding 4 trophies 3 golds. This drop, displays heady aromas
of violet, red and black forest fruits, layered with chocolate truffle and allspice. The palate is rich and concentrated, revealing generous flavours of dark cherry, mulberry and complimentary notes of clove, cedar and vanilla. Structural tannins and a vibrant acid line provide balance, depth and exceptional length, and poise. This one’s perfect with your Sunday roast. Delicious with a rosemary and garlic roasted lamb with baked root vegetables and mushroom gravy. Yum. Next up we have the quartz green Alfresco 2026 Vermentino, not far behind with 3 trophies and 2 golds. This Vermentino has aromas of lemon blossom, mandarin and sea spray. The palate is crisp and vibrant with flavours of fresh limes, yellow stone fruit, mineral, and fine textural accents. It is a delightful aperitif, and a wonderful accompaniment to antipasto, shellfish and prawns, or salt and pepper squid, perfect as the weather starts to warm up.
